Lake Brantley Club Ph 1 is a small, established enclave of 35 homes, built out mostly in the mid-1980s with a run through the late 1990s. The median living area of 2,908 square feet points to larger-format single-family homes, which typically means pricing and condition are driven more by individual updates and lot specifics than by any tract-built uniformity.

There were no recorded closings in the current window, so there is no fresh transaction data to read a trend from. That is not unusual in a community this size, but it does mean pricing conversations here need to lean on comparable homes and condition rather than recent sales momentum.

Small inventory, larger homes, and a data gap worth understanding

With only 35 homes total, Lake Brantley Club Ph 1 will never generate the volume of listings or closings you'd see in a larger subdivision. That scarcity works in two directions: it limits your choices if you are searching here specifically, and it means each individual sale carries more weight in setting local expectations for the next one.

No community amenities are identified in current MLS listings, which suggests this is a straightforward residential subdivision rather than one built around a clubhouse, pool, or shared recreation package. The median living space of 2,908 square feet is generous for homes of this era, so the value proposition here is more about square footage and lot than about any bundled lifestyle amenity.
